Moving Beyond the ICE Age
EV & PHEV Fundamentals Training Manual
The automotive industry is rapidly transitioning from Internal Combustion Engine (ICE) vehicles to electrified platforms. Workshops that are not prepared risk being left behind.
Moving Beyond the ICE Age is designed to give technicians, workshop owners, and apprentices a structured and practical introduction to Hybrid, Plug-In Hybrid (PHEV), and Battery Electric Vehicle (EV) systems — without unnecessary complexity.
This manual focuses on understanding system architecture, safety, servicing requirements, and workshop readiness.
